Erie North Shore Storm Peewee Majors – 11/15/13 to 11/17/13
A busy weekend for the Erie North Shore Storm Peewee Majors with a win, a loss and a tie!

11/15/13 – Storm vs. Essex Ravens A

Friday November 15 the Storm played on home ice against the Essex Ravens. Goalie Connor Axford took his place in net and the team hit the ice. The powerful Storm offense outshot the Ravens this period and got on the board first with a powerplay goal by Ryan Mucha assisted by Ethan Litster. Twenty seconds before the period buzzer Essex tied it up and the two teams went into the second determined to break the tie and come out ahead. The Storm once again outshot the Ravens in the second but were unable to put the puck in the net as the score remained tied going into the third. Unfortunately in this period the Storm ran out of steam allowing three unanswered goals, ending the game with a 4-1 loss. Essex hammered Goalie Connor Axford with 12 shots in the third ending up with 22 shots on net with the Storm getting 17. These late night games really take their toll on the team!

11/16/13 – Storm vs. Riverside Rangers A

Saturday November 16 the Storm travelled to Windsor to take on the Riverside Rangers. Goalie Nate Jacobs was the netminder for the game. The Storm struck first getting on the board two minutes into the period with a goal by Ethan Litster assisted by Ryan Mucha. At the start of the second Riverside tied it up, but not for long. Franco Shaften shot one in off a pass from Kristian Pelling giving the Storm the lead once again. Then twenty seconds before the period buzzer Mitchell Renaud increased the tally by scoring off a pass from Ethan Litster. A few minutes into the third Riverside scored once more as they desperately tried to close the gap. Kristian Pelling responded with two goals, the first assisted by Austin Marr and Daniel Price and the second assisted once again by Austin Marr, giving the Storm a 5-2 victory! The Storm was outshot by Riverside 26-23 but still managed to pick up a big win! This was a very physical game with lots of powerplay opportunities on both sides as Riverside received 7 penalties while the Storm drew 5. Great game Storm!

11/17/13 – Storm vs. Kent Cobras A

Sunday November 17 the Storm travelled to Tilbury to take on the Kent Cobra A team. This was another physical game with both teams on the receiving end of 5 penalties each. The first period Kent came out strong outshooting the Storm but unable to get past goalie Connor Axford. In the second period the Cobras got on the board first while on the powerplay. The Storm answered that goal three minutes later when Franco Shaften solved the Kent goalie with help from Mitchell Renaud and Kristian Pelling. The Storm offense hammered the Cobra goalie with 16 shots this period while the Storm defense only allowed 4 shots on net! In the third the Storm offense stayed strong getting another 10 shots while the defense only allowed 3, but they just couldn’t get it past the hot Cobra goalie. The game ended in a 1-1 tie with the Storm outshooting the Cobras 27-11. Goalies Connor Axford and Nate Jacobs shared netminding duties and both did a great job defending the Storm net.
